No - you are right: pneumonia is not, in itself contagious. But the thing that caused it often is contagious / infectious. Pneumonia can be caused by non-contagious things such as physical irritants, and even when the primary infection has caused pneumonia in one patient, the same infection passed on to another patient would not necessarily cause pneumonia in that patient (but it possibly could).
Well, pneumonia per se is just an inflammation of the tissues of the lung(s) , but it is usually a secondary effect caused by a bacterial or viral infection, both of which could be contracted by kissing, and if passed on, that infection could go on to cause pneumonia just as it did in the original patient.
